CSS边界半径验证错误

Tem*_*lar 1 css css3

我正在使用检查我的CSS http://jigsaw.w3.org/css-validator但我得到-webkit-border-radius,-moz-border-radius和border-radius的错误.我知道这个站点测试v2.1和所有这些border-radius来自v3.那么为什么他们不使用CSS v3作为测试?或者不应该使用CSS v3?

Bol*_*ock 5

他们这样做,你只需要在更多选项下选择配置文件.默认为CSS级别2.1,因为这是目前最完整和最终的标准.CSS级别3仍然处于早期的起草阶段 - 意味着规范的任何部分都可能发生巨大变化 - 甚至验证器有时也可能是错误的,所以它还没有被默认.

请记住,供应商前缀样式永远不会验证,因为它们是非标准的,但正如Juhana所说,至少让它们触发警告以允许您的CSS暂时验证.

  • 您还可以将"供应商扩​​展"设置设置为"警告",以使CSS即使使用它们也可以进行验证. (2认同)